This petite shopping center food-court pit stop specializes in all-vegan Vietnamese cuisine.

● Royal Noodle Soup (Bun Hue)Spicy :: 4
This is a spicy lemongrass soup with soy protein, tofu, onion, and mushrooms, served with vermicelli noodles, fresh bean sprouts, cilantro and green onion. I did not like the soy protein and wish the noodles were like a ramen texture, but the flavor was delicious! Next time, I will try their Pho!!
● Curry Fried Rice :: 4
The texture of the rice was legit, I was just missing the spice! Next time, I will order the spicy one. Once I added some chili oil, it bumped up the flavor.
● Hot Eggplant & Rice :: 5
This was fire!!!!!!! So much flavor!
● Ube Cake :: 4.5
I LOVE ube! It wasn’t as sweet as I thought it would be, but I still enjoyed it!!
● Cheesecake 3.5
This is made from tofu. It was very creamy, but not sweet enough for me. Perhaps a fruit topping would pair well.
● Strawberry Cake :: 1
The artificial flavor was in the aftertaste. Unfortunately, I couldn’t finish it. I wouldn’t get this one again.

This is a hidden gem, near a super market at the very end of a little food hall.
The ambiance is unassuming, with chairs and tables that have clearly witnessed better days, adding to the restaurant’s unpretentious charm. The kitchen appeared overwhelmed when two groups arrived simultaneously, yet the waitress remained remarkably cheerful, navigating the chaos with grace. Even with a twenty-minute delay, the food arrived hot and delicious, a testament to their commitment to quality.
In addition to the fresh menu offerings, the restaurant also features a revolving selection of shelf-stable and refrigerated goods available for takeout, allowing you to extend the experience beyond the confines of the meal.
